How many crooked admirals are there in Star Fleet?
TOS:
Decker - Doomsday Machine
Cartwright - The Voyage Home, The Undiscovered Country
TNG:
Jameson - Too Short A Season
Haftel - The Offspring
Satie - Drumhead
Kennelly - Ensign Ro
Pressman - Pegasus
Doughtery - Insurrection
DS9:
Leyton - Homefront, Paradise Lost
Ross - The Dominion War arc, Inter Arma Enim Silent Leges
VOY:
Future Janeway - Endgame
Kelvinverse:
Marcus
So many flag officers who break the rules. Sure, captains bend the rules, but the aforementioned flag officers take a lot of liberties they know they shouldn't.
Assassinations, conspiracies, forbidden experiments in violation of treaties,government coup d'etats, prime directive violations, temporal prime directive violations, weapons/arms deals, mass murder, sanctioning Section 31 operations, collaborating with foreign actors for personal gain.
